My keymap stuff is all in /etc/X11/xkb/keymaps
If you read Karl's post in this thread, you'll see that there was a
russian Xkb which you could use to generate an appropriate keymap for
yourself. There are plenty of tutorials for generating keymaps online.
And while I'm sure the community appreciates the sentiment, generating
keymaps is kind of a personal thing and pretty easy to do, so perhaps
there isn't much benefit in making great attempt to disseminate such a
thing. Perhaps a link on your personal website to the file would be used
by someone at some point.
